UtARK Railway Bridge
The new railway bridge over 'Amsterdam Rijnkanaal'is part of the railway track doubling, from two to four tracks, between Utrecht Central Station and the station 'Leidsche Rijn'. The project comprises of broadening of the railroad, construction of a railway bridge and a railway crossover, revision of the old rail way bridge (more quiet and higher impose), renew existing tracks and taking four tracks into service. The consortium BAM-HSM is responsible for the overall project management and engineering activities. HSM is responsible for the construction and installation of the steel railway bridge and jacking of the old railway bridge.
